Navigating Set Collection: Rules, Scoring, and Strategic Play
Set collection games offer a fascinating blend of elegance , but mastering the basics rules is crucial for success . Typically, players attempt to gather sets of cards based on specific criteria, usually involving matching colors, numbers , or representations. Scoring systems change considerably between several games , but usually award credits for finalized sets. Strategic play involves thoughtfully assessing the available cards, anticipating your opponents' moves, and evaluating the danger versus gain of particular actions; preventing other players from finishing their own sets is a common tactic.
